Fiberpohjaiset
Fiberpohjaiset, a Finnish term, translates to "fiber-based" in English. This designation generally refers to materials or products that are primarily composed of natural fibers. These fibers can originate from various sources, including plants, animals, or minerals. In the context of manufacturing and construction, fiber-based materials often leverage the inherent strength, flexibility, and biodegradability of these natural components.
